About the job
This position is needed to expand the cross channel orchestration team in Twilio.
The team is working on building the next generation low-code/no-code cross channel orchestration platform that empowers businesses to engage with millions of customers at scale with highly personalized data-driven interactions. We are looking for an engineer that will help build this highly available platform integrate with several Twilio products and external systems such as data lakes AI agents and analytic tools to deliver seamless and intelligent customer experiences. You’ll have the opportunity to design core components and influence org-wide architectural decisions mentor engineers and engage directly with multiple teams.
